WebSome muzzles can be easily slipped off by pawing at them. A properly fitted muzzle should be difficult if not impossible for your dog to remove. Some muzzles come with (or can be affixed with) a strap that attaches from the muzzle over the top of the dog’s head (passing between the eyes) to the dog’s collar so that it cannot be pulled off ... WebPlace a few treats in the bottom of the muzzle. When your dog goes to put their nose in, say ‘muzzle on’, and then hold the straps behind their head for a few seconds. Web11 okt. 2024 · A Basket type of muzzle is a ‘cage’ around the dog’s mouth, secured around the head, usually with durable nylon or adjustable straps that secure the muzzle around the back of your dog’s head. Often these muzzles will have a nose pad that sits on your dogs snout and prevents chaffing. Web2 apr. 2024 · Muzzle training is part of being a responsible pet owner. Just like training your dog to walk on a leash or wear a collar or harness, muzzle-training allows your dog to comfortably use a tool that can keep them safe. Muzzles can allow you to train your dog in new situations while maintaining safety, just like a leash or long line.

Yes, dog groomers do use muzzles in certain situations. Muzzles are used to prevent biting or aggression from the dog being groomed, which can be a danger to the groomer and other animals in the grooming facility. Muzzles should never be used as a form of punishment or to calm an anxious dog, as this can lead to further stress and fear.
